Abstract

The invention provides a chargeable straw type humidifier adopting a leadless piezoelectric ceramic technology. According to the chargeable straw type humidifier adopting the leadless piezoelectric ceramic technology, potassium-sodium niobate based leadless piezoelectric ceramic is adopted as a core element for ultrasonic atomization, and compared with the conventional lead-bearing material, the potassium-sodium niobate based leadless piezoelectric ceramic has the characteristics of being green, non-toxic, environmentally friendly, and pollution-free, and can effectively reduce the health andenvironment problems brought during use and waste of lead-bearing elements. Meanwhile, the straw type humidifier is small in size and convenient to carry, is equipped with lithium batteries capable ofbeing repeatedly charged, can be used anytime and anywhere and realizes plug and play function when in use only by preparing a cup or a tin of purified water, thereby being rather convenient.

technical field [0001] The invention belongs to the field of liquid atomization and humidification devices, in particular to a rechargeable suction pipe humidifier using lead-free piezoelectric ceramic technology. Background technique [0002] Ultrasonic humidifiers mainly use high-frequency vibration, and then through the high-frequency vibration of the atomizing sheet, the water in the humidifier is thrown off the water surface to generate elegant water mist, so as to achieve the purpose of air humidification. The piezoelectric ceramic atomizers currently used are all made of lead zirconate titanate (PZT)-based piezoelectric materials, and the lead element in the lead zirconate titanate material accounts for nearly 70%. The processing process will cause very serious damage to human health and ecological environment.
